Mod Details

No Barter Trade

No Barter Trade 5.0.0

Created by  Cougarinou

6.1K Downloads

SPT 3.11.4 Compatible

If you want to disable barter trades

Latest Version 5.0.0
SPT 3.11.4

Updated May 19, 7:42 PM

Version Notes

Just a file change in the package.json to be compatible for 3.11

This download is externally hosted.
Always scan for viruses.

** UPDATE 3.11 **

I edit the package.json to be compatible for 3.11 Thanks Saryn for letting me know !

Have fun !

Intro :

This is my first mod. English is not my native language but I will try to do my best

I updated to Aki 3.1.1 the mod “No barter” made by Alex. He give me the permission to upload it.

Original mod can be found here

For a more balanced version go there (Thanks mgp82)

Description :

This mod let you decide if you want barter trades, buy with dollars and euros.

I use the config made by Alex and 1 more option :

  • enabled : true -> mod is active [Default]/ false -> mod is not active
  • custom_traders : true -> will modify trades of any custom trader / false -> don’t modify custom traders [Default]
  • no_barter_trades : true -> Transform trades with item by the price in roubles [Default] / false -> No transformation of the trades
  • no_dollar_trades : true -> Change dollars trades in roubles one (with Peacekeeper as an example) / false -> No change [Default]
  • no_euro_trades : true -> Change eurostrades in roubles one / false -> No change [Default]
  • price_multiplier : a decimal number for multiplying every trade price modify by this mod.
  • default_price : price to use when the game can’t find the price of an item [Default = 10 000]

Notes

Feel free to leave any comment on the mod.

If you have any troube don’t forget to tell me which trader is not working.

Pay attention that Aki loads mod by name so if one of your trader isn’t modify even by setting custom_traders to true then try to rename the repository by adding zz at the begining to load the mod last.

Version 5.0.0
Download Mod Version
SPT 3.11.4
Latest Compatible SPT Version

994 Downloads

Created May 19, 7:42 PM

Updated May 19, 7:42 PM

Virus Total Results

Just a file change in the package.json to be compatible for 3.11

Version 4.0.0
Download Mod Version
SPT 3.10.5
Latest Compatible SPT Version

594 Downloads

Created Jan 16, 12:18 PM

Updated Jan 16, 12:18 PM

Virus Total Results

Compatible 3.10.X

As requested by some of you I manage somehow to make it work for 3.10 version. Very light tests so you may find some bugs but the main goal seems to be working

no dollar trades and no euro trades seem broken and not behave like intented.

Didn’t test price multiplier and default price but they should be ok.

Have fun

Version 3.0.0
Download Mod Version
Unknown SPT Version
Latest Compatible SPT Version

1.0K Downloads

Created Dec 22, 2023 at 1:47 PM

Updated Dec 22, 2023 at 1:47 PM

Virus Total Results

Hotfix for an error on dollars and euros trades

Version 2.0.0
Download Mod Version
SPT 3.7.6
Latest Compatible SPT Version

2.0K Downloads

Created Feb 19, 2023 at 9:19 PM

Updated Feb 19, 2023 at 9:19 PM

Virus Total Results

An update for AKI 3.5.0

Should be compatible with 3.5.X . PM me if you encounter any bug

=> Seems to be still working on 3.7.X. Don’t pay attention to the filename

Version 1.0.1
Download Mod Version
Unknown SPT Version
Latest Compatible SPT Version

1.4K Downloads

Created Aug 11, 2022 at 9:23 AM

Updated Aug 11, 2022 at 9:23 AM

Virus Total Results
  • Fix the “Error converting value {null} to type ‘System.Double’.” issue.
  • Adding a default_price option in the config for items which doesn’t have a price
Version 1.0.0
Download Mod Version
Unknown SPT Version
Latest Compatible SPT Version

167 Downloads

Created Aug 10, 2022 at 7:02 PM

Updated Aug 10, 2022 at 7:02 PM

Virus Total Results

Throw an error when an item doesn’t have a price in the database

Download 1.0.1 instead

GrandmaStomper

I’ve noticed that after a while, barter trades return. Any clue why?

0 Likes

Not at all ! Maybe a mod or something alter the database during game ?

Or does it happened after your level up reputation with a trader maybe ?

0 Likes
vitnir

could you add toggles for “no GP coins” and “no lega medals” since they are Ref’s currencies and cannot be sold to other traders?

0 Likes

I will see if I have some time to reinstall my dev tools.

I can’t give you an ETA sorry

0 Likes
Medic427

Does anyone know if there is an updated version of this mod, or what I would have to change to get it working in 3.10.x?

0 Likes

Hello ! Sorry i don’t have time anymore for updating my mod. However if you want to get it working i think you should check the database access parts. As far as i remember it check every barter trades and modify it according to config files. Updates change the way we access database, traders inventory…

I hope it helps you a bit

2 Likes

Wdym database access parts, im pretty knew and I just want to remove bartering. if you can explain just a little that would be helpful.

0 Likes

Well I mean if you want to make it works you should change some parts in the code of the mod itself (modify sources) because I think that all process related to the database are outdated and not working anymore

0 Likes
MNSTR

So the mod seems to work great when I first load in to the game but after my first raid the traders revert back to having barter trades again. Anyone else having this issue?

0 Likes
Cougarinou

First time I heard about it and I play with dozens of mods. Don’t know what to tell you. Any error in the console ?

0 Likes
MNSTR

No errors. Also I actually figured it out. It’s from Realism (because of course it is) even with all the trading stuff turned off.

0 Likes
Cougarinou

Oh I see. Well the fact is I didn’t test it with this overhaul who modify so many things in the game where mine modify only when starting the server. I think they’re not compatible

0 Likes
Raptor489

Im getting the error “In response to http : //127.0.0.1:6969/client/trading/api/getTraderAssort/5c0647fdd443bc2504c2d371: Error converting value {null} ti type ‘System.Double’. Path ‘6507ff20644a656aee0f73f4[0][0].count’, line 1, position 16421” for Skier.

“In response to http : //127.0.0.1:6969/client/trading/api/getTraderAssort/5c0647fdd443bc2504c2d371: Error converting value {null} ti type ‘System.Double’. Path ‘6507ff2a644a656aee0f7fbc[0][0].count’, line 1, position 94” for Peacekeeper.

“In response to http : //127.0.0.1:6969/client/trading/api/getTraderAssort/5c0647fdd443bc2504c2d371: Error converting value {null} ti type ‘System.Double’. Path ‘6507ff25644a656aee0f7a02[0][0].count’, line 1, position 32824” for mechanic
“In response to http : //127.0.0.1:6969/client/trading/api/getTraderAssort/5c0647fdd443bc2504c2d371: Error converting value {null} ti type ‘System.Double’. Path ‘6507ff1f644a656aee0f7361[0][0].count’, line 1, position 9756” for Ragman.

“In response to http : //127.0.0.1:6969/client/trading/api/getTraderAssort/Evelyn: Error converting value {null} ti type ‘System.Double’. Path ‘zonabd223668a4lali239bf[0][0].count’, line 1, position 14601” for custom trader Evelyn from AllinOne A.E.S Questing Traders Mod

0 Likes

Wich version are you playing on ?

What options are you using ?

0 Likes

Im playing on 3.7.5.

Playing on these settings:

{

“enabled”: true,

“custom_traders”: true,

“no_barter_trades”: true,

“no_dollar_trades”: true,

“no_euro_trades”: true,

“price_multiplier”: 1,

“default_price”: 10000

}

0 Likes
Raptor489

Also for Evelyn, ive found the item which seems to be the issue, it seems to be the MP9 9x19 30-round magazine which is the issue.

For Skier the issue is the Ultrafire WF-501B flashlight.

For Peacekeeper the issue is the Dollars.

For Mechanic the issue is the Glock Lone Wolf AlphaWolf pistol slide.

For Ragman the issue is the MS2000 Marker.

This is just what i think from what i can guess/understand from the error messages. These seem to be te culprit items but I could be completely wrong lol.

0 Likes

Ok well you can set no_dollar_trades and no_euro_trades that causing the error. I test it with

{

“enabled”: true,

“custom_traders”: true,

“no_barter_trades”: true,

“no_dollar_trades”: false,

“no_euro_trades”: false,

“price_multiplier”: 1,

“default_price”: 10000

}

and it works.

I will try to look out for the issue during the holidays if I get some time !

0 Likes
Raptor489

ok TYSM

0 Likes

Well it’s fixed. New version online

0 Likes

Cheers

0 Likes
alex

It’s amazing that you kept this up to date.

0 Likes
Cougarinou

Well this time I just change the label from 3.5.1 to 3.7.1 nothing more

1 Like
mudzereli

works on 3.7.1

0 Likes

Thanks for the intel I will update the label then.

Did you add some traders or only the vanilla ones ?

0 Likes

I only use vanilla traders but seems to work fine with them. It’s a great mod that did exactly what I was hoping. Thank you!

0 Likes

Thanks ! Good to know it works well after so many patches (didn’t update it since 3.5). That’s why it should conflict with custom traders but not the vanilla ones ! anyway enjoy

0 Likes
Redmatch

does this work with 3.6.x ?

0 Likes

I don’t know. I stopped playing EFT. You can download it and try

0 Likes

Fair enough, i currently have no access to my pc but once i do I’ll try and let know here

1 Like
Redmatch

i just tested, sadly it doesnt work

0 Likes

Well this is expected… Sadly I don’t have much time now for updating it to 3.6 version I will try to got it working for the 3.7 version but no guarantee .

Feel free to modifiy it if you knowwhat you’re doing

0 Likes
Redmatch

Sadly i know nothing of modding

0 Likes

It seems to be working for someone. Do you have any modded vendor ?

0 Likes
Jakeflit#2143

absolutely amazing mod, a must have. works perfectly.

0 Likes

Thanks !

0 Likes
HXCbarnacleboi

havent come across any issues, makes it a whole lot easier, thanks a bunch!

0 Likes

You’re welcome

0 Likes

Details